Comprehensive Guide to 2-Methoxy-4,5-dimethylbenzenesulfonyl chloride (CAS No. 90416-52-7)
2-Methoxy-4,5-dimethylbenzenesulfonyl chloride (CAS No. 90416-52-7) is a specialized sulfonyl chloride derivative widely used in organic synthesis and pharmaceutical research. This compound, known for its high reactivity and versatile applications, has gained significant attention in recent years due to its role in synthesizing sulfonamide-based compounds, which are crucial in drug development and material science.
The molecular structure of 2-Methoxy-4,5-dimethylbenzenesulfonyl chloride features a methoxy group and two methyl groups attached to a benzene ring, along with a highly reactive sulfonyl chloride functional group. This unique combination of substituents makes it an excellent intermediate for nucleophilic substitution reactions, particularly in the synthesis of sulfonamides, sulfonate esters, and other sulfur-containing compounds.

For those working with 2-Methoxy-4,5-dimethylbenzenesulfonyl chloride, proper handling and storage are essential to maintain its stability. The compound should be stored in a cool, dry place under inert conditions to prevent hydrolysis of the sulfonyl chloride group. Safety data sheets (SDS) provide detailed guidelines for handling, including recommendations for personal protective equipment (PPE) such as gloves and goggles.
Analytical techniques like HPLC, NMR spectroscopy, and mass spectrometry are commonly employed to verify the purity and identity of 2-Methoxy-4,5-dimethylbenzenesulfonyl chloride. These methods ensure compliance with industry standards and facilitate quality control in research and production settings.
